区块链是一种新兴的信息技术,它以去中心化的方式对数据进行管理和保存。区块链的核心在于它的结构——将一系列的数据块通过加密算法串联形成一个链条,使得数据在不可篡改的情况下得到安全存储。
#### 区块链的发展历程区块链首次出现在比特币的白皮书中,自2008年发布以来,经历了多个发展阶段。从最初的数字货币到现在的各种应用,区块链技术在持续演进中。
#### 区块链的基本结构区块链的基本结构包括数据块、链、节点、共识机制等。每个区块包含了一定数量的交易数据,且有一个指向前一个区块的哈希值,形成链条。
### 二、区块链的特性 #### 1. 去中心化与传统的中心化系统相比,区块链使用分布式网络技术,任何参与者都可以成为网络的一部分,无需中央管理机构。这种特性能够降低中心化带来的风险,例如单点故障和数据泄露。
#### 2. 不可篡改区块链通过加密算法确保数据的不可篡改性。一旦数据被写入区块链,任何人都无法更改该数据。这一特性在金融交易、合同管理等方面具有重要意义。
#### 3. 安全性区块链采用密码学技术保证数据的安全性,从而防止未授权的访问和数据丢失。每个节点都有一份完整的数据库备份,增强了数据的安全性。
#### 4. 透明性区块链数据对所有用户开放,任何人都可以查看历史记录。这种透明性使得交易过程更可信,并降低了舞弊行为的发生。
#### 5. 可编程性通过智能合约功能,区块链不仅能够记录交易,还可以自动执行合约条款。这一特性使得区块链在商业应用中意味深长,带来自动化和效率的提升。
### 三、区块链的应用场景 #### 金融领域在金融领域,区块链技术可以提升支付效率,降低交易成本,并增强透明度。例如,跨境支付可以通过区块链系统简化流程,减少中介介入。
#### 供应链管理区块链能有效追踪货物在供应链中的流动,为各方提供实时信息。通过记录每个环节的相关数据,确保供应链的透明度和效率。
#### 医疗健康在医疗领域,区块链可以安全存储病人的健康记录,确保数据隐私并医疗服务。同时,区块链可以用于药品追踪,防止假药流通。
#### 政务透明区块链技术可以加强电子政务的透明度,确保公共资源的分配更加公平合理,减少贪污腐败现象。
#### 物联网随着物联网的发展,区块链能够提供设备间安全的通信和数据交换环境,提高智能设备的互操作性。
### 四、区块链的未来展望 #### 技术发展的可能性区块链技术仍在不断发展中,许多新的算法和共识机制正在被提出,以解决现有区块链技术中的不足,如交易速度和扩展性问题。
#### 行业应用的前景预测区块链将在更多行业得到应用,尤其是传统行业,通过区块链的引入,能够实现更高的技术效率和透明度。
#### 政策与法规的影响随着区块链技术的发展,相关政策与法规也将逐步完善,这将对区块链行业产生深远影响,既可能是机遇也是挑战。
### 五、常见问题解答 #### 1. 区块链技术与传统数据库有什么区别?传统数据库通常采用中心化的管理模式,以数据库管理员为核心,由单一单位控制和管理数据。而区块链则是去中心化的,每个参与者都拥有数据的完整副本,增强了数据的可信性。另外,区块链的数据不可更改和透明性使其在安全性上优于传统数据库。
#### 2. 区块链的安全性是如何保证的?区块链的安全性主要依赖于密码学技术。每一个区块都包含前一个区块的哈希值,任何对区块的篡改都会导致后续区块的哈希值发生变化,从而被所有节点识别。此外,区块链系统通过多重身份认证和分布式网络架构,进一步提高了其安全性。
#### 3. 区块链如何实现去中心化?区块链通过去中心化的网络结构,实现了数据处理和管理的分散化。在这个网络中,任何节点都可以独立参与数据的维护和交易的确认,无需中央服务器,从而避免了单点故障的问题。
#### 4. 区块链在金融领域中具体有哪些应用?区块链在金融领域的应用包括数字货币(如比特币)、跨境支付、智能合约以及去中心化金融(DeFi)产品。通过这些应用,区块链技术可以降低交易成本,提高交易速度,并确保各方的透明性和信任。
#### 5. 区块链技术是否会取代现有的传统行业?虽然区块链技术具有潜力,但取代传统行业并非易事。区块链技术的发展需要克服技术兼容性、接受度和法规限制等挑战。然而,区块链可以在许多领域内增强效率和透明性,与传统系统协同发展。
#### 6. 如何参与区块链行业的投资?投资区块链行业可以通过购买加密货币、投资区块链初创公司、参与ICO(首次币发行)等方式。然而,区块链投资风险高,投资者需要进行全面的市场与项目调研,合理控制风险。
--- 以上是关于区块链特性的详细解析,以及其相关应用和未来展望的内容。